I'm currently using Transmission as my bittorrent client due to good user reviews throughout this forum. The files I'm downloading have thousands of seeders, so that shouldnt be a problem. However, the downloading rate is ridiculously slow. I'd get 150 KB/s+ on my PC with BitLord, but I'm only getting 15 KG/s here....

Does anybody know the problem? Do I have to fiddle with my internet ports or the Transmission settings to get maximum output from the bittorrent client? If I download normally off websites, I get really good rates. But with bittorrent, its just plain pathetic.

Thanks in advance for your help.
 
make sure have the appropriate port forward to your computer given you are on a router. and set the port correctly.
